About this ebook

Out of the blue, Leonie is asked by Rachel, a renowned actress, to write her biography. Although she has published a biography once before, she has no idea why Rachel chose her as the author. Her doubts about the job deepen with Rachel's son, Luke, who for some reason relentlessly intimidates her. As Rachel was unmarried when giving birth to Luke, it was one of the biggest scandals at the time. While being aware of his hostile attitude, Leonie is drawn to his cold green eyes, and she decides to accept the job...

About the author

Romance author Carole Mortimer was born in a small village in England. She trained as a nurse for one year, but had to stop due to weakness in her back that resulted from a fall. She began writing while she was working in the computer department of a stationary company. Her first book, A Passionate Winter, was published in 1978 and she has written over 100 books since then.
